Multimode fiber can be used with optical modules

Multimode fiber (MMF) is designed for short- to medium-distance data transmission and works with multimode optical modules, offering cost-effective, high-speed connectivity in enterprise and data center networks.

What is Multimode Fiber?

Multimode fiber (MMF) is an optical fiber type with a relatively large core diameter, typically 50–100 microns, allowing multiple light modes to propagate simultaneously . This design simplifies alignment and installation, making MMF ideal for short- to medium-distance applications, such as within buildings, campuses, or data centers . MMF supports high data rates—up to 100 Gbps—over distances generally ranging from 100 to 550 meters, depending on the fiber type (OM3, OM4, OM5), . It is cost-effective because it can use LEDs or VCSELs as light sources, which are less expensive than the lasers required for single-mode fiber .

Multimode Optical Modules

Optical modules, such as SFP (Small Form-factor Pluggable) transceivers, convert electrical signals from network devices into optical signals for transmission over fiber and vice versa . Multimode SFPs are specifically designed to operate with MMF, typically using 850 nm wavelengths and core diameters of 50 or 62.5 microns . They are suitable for short-distance links, generally up to 550 meters, making them ideal for data centers, enterprise LANs, and campus networks .

Comparison with Single-Mode Fiber

  • Core size: MMF has a larger core (50–100 µm) versus single-mode fiber (SMF) with ~9 µm .
  • Distance: MMF is limited to short distances (up to 550 m), while SMF can reach kilometers .
  • Cost: MMF modules and cabling are generally less expensive and easier to install .
  • Speed limitations: MMF efficiency declines above 25 Gbps due to modal dispersion, whereas SMF supports higher speeds over long distances .

Practical Considerations

  • Fiber type matching: Always pair MMF modules with multimode fiber to avoid signal loss or network errors .
  • Module types: MMF SFPs include 1G, 10G, 25G, and 40G variants, often labeled as SX or SR for short-range applications .
  • Applications: MMF is widely used for backbone connections within buildings, fiber to the desktop, and short-range high-speed links in data centers .

Summary

Multimode fiber and its corresponding optical modules provide a cost-effective, high-speed solution for short-distance networking. They are easier to install and maintain than single-mode systems, making them ideal for enterprise networks, campus environments, and data centers where distances are limited and budget efficiency is important . Proper selection of fiber type, module, and wavelength ensures reliable performance and minimizes signal loss.
